CECIL COUNTY, MARYLAND

EXECUTIVE BRANCH

EDUCATION

ORIGIN & FUNCTIONS


BOARD OF EDUCATION

Educational matters that affect Cecil County come under the control of the Board of Education (Code Education Article, secs. 4-101 through 4-126).

The Board is composed of six members. Five are elected by the voters to four-year terms (Code Election Law Article, secs. 8-801 through 8-806). A nonvoting student member, chosen by high school student councils, serves a one-year term (Code Education Article, secs. 3-4A-01 through 3-4A-04).

SUPERINTENDENT OF SCHOOLS

The Superintendent of Schools administers the Cecil County Public School System, and serves as executive officer, secretary, and treasurer of the Board of Education (Code Education Article, secs. 4-102; 4-201 through 4-206).

With the approval of the State Superintendent of Schools, the Board of Education appoints the Superintendent of Schools to four-year terms.


CECIL COLLEGE

Cecil College began as Cecil Community College, founded in 1968. It was renamed Cecil College on July 1, 2007.


PUBLIC LIBRARY

Seven libraries constitute the Cecil County Public Library. The central library is based in Elkton, and branch libraries are found in Cecilton, Chesapeake City, North East, Perryville, Port Deposit, and Rising Sun.
